Transaction 70424daa402118d9f053f8250360427e4de3584f84e8076b9b26c32d195d0353

1 Input
2 Outputs
  • 70424daa402118d9f053f8250360427e4de3584f84e8076b9b26c32d195d0353:0
  • value  563549611
    address  1L28vDk4FGq5TrooTe3LHEH7Udvt1XFhJR
  • 70424daa402118d9f053f8250360427e4de3584f84e8076b9b26c32d195d0353:1
  • value  6430389
    address  1NiV4ehoKPzLd5mbM83YFc7Qz7tSFm5AsH